chatgpt’s Health Assessments: A Cautionary tale of Inconsistent Data and Misleading Scores

A recent experiment revealed significant issues with using ChatGPT to analyze personal health data, specifically data collected from an Apple Watch over a decade. The problems stacked up as the user, Washington Post columnist Geoffrey A. Fowler, attempted to leverage the AI chatbot for health insights.

When Fowler connected his medical records and asked for heart health and longevity scores, the grades initially shifted from an F to a D. However, the scores then fluctuated wildly between different conversations with the ChatBot, demonstrating a lack of consistent analysis.

Much of the negative scoring centered on Apple Watch VO2 max estimates and heart rate variability (HRV), metrics that health experts caution can be imprecise and misleading when interpreted without clinical context. Apple itself explicitly states that VO2 max readings on the Watch are estimates, not clinical measurements.

The chatbot also misinterpreted inconsistent data as meaningful signals, including variations that naturally occurred when Fowler upgraded to newer Apple Watch models. This highlights the challenge of AI interpreting changes in sensor technology as changes in health status.

Over the course of the experiment, ChatGPT exhibited memory lapses, forgetting basic details like Fowler’s age and gender, and at times, even ignoring recent blood test results it had previously been given access to. this demonstrates the limitations of current AI models in maintaining consistent context over extended interactions.

while ChatGPT health proved useful for visualizing data and identifying broad activity trends, its confident yet unstable conclusions raise serious concerns about the potential for users to blindly trust its assessments. Fowler’s experience underscores the risk of misinterpreting AI-generated health “insights” as definitive medical advice.
